Bug#706389: FTBFS: Missing build-dependency on libany-moose-perl

Felix Geyer fgeyer at debian.org
Mon Apr 29 15:25:58 UTC 2013


Source: libconfig-model-itself-perl
Version: 1.236-1
Severity: serious
Justification: fails to build from source

libconfig-model-itself-perl FTBFS while running the tests.
Adding libany-moose-perl to Build-Depends fixes this.

Build log:

[...]
   debian/rules override_dh_auto_test
make[1]: Entering directory `/tmp/buildd/libconfig-model-itself-perl-1.232'
xvfb-run -a dh_auto_test 

#   Failed test 'Debian::Dpkg::Copyright plugin backend was found'
#   at t/backend_detect.t line 54.
Use of uninitialized value $this in pattern match (m//) at t/backend_detect.t line 62.

#   Failed test 'Found Debian::Dpkg::Copyright NAME section from pod'
#   at t/backend_detect.t line 62.
#                   undef
#     doesn't match '(?^:provided by Config::Model::Backend::Debian::Dpkg::Copyright)'
# Looks like you failed 2 tests of 6.
t/backend_detect.t ......... 
Dubious, test returned 2 (wstat 512, 0x200)
Failed 2/6 subtests 
Can't locate Any/Moose.pm in @INC (@INC contains: /tmp/buildd/libconfig-model-itself-perl-1.232/blib/arch /tmp/buildd/libconfig-model-itself-perl-1.232/blib/lib /etc/perl /usr/local/lib/perl/5.14.2 /usr/local/share/perl/5.14.2 /usr/lib/perl5 /usr/share/perl5 /usr/lib/perl/5.14 /usr/share/perl/5.14 /usr/local/lib/site_perl .) at /tmp/buildd/libconfig-model-itself-perl-1.232/blib/lib/Config/Model/Itself.pm line 15.
BEGIN failed--compilation aborted at /tmp/buildd/libconfig-model-itself-perl-1.232/blib/lib/Config/Model/Itself.pm line 15.
Compilation failed in require at t/dot_graph.t line 5.
BEGIN failed--compilation aborted at t/dot_graph.t line 5.
# Looks like your test exited with 2 before it could output anything.
t/dot_graph.t .............. 
Dubious, test returned 2 (wstat 512, 0x200)
Failed 4/4 subtests 
[...]



More information about the pkg-perl-maintainers mailing list